Measuring Total Organic Carbon with a TOC Analyzer
Total organic carbon (TOC) is an important parameter for various fields, from environmental monitoring to industrial process control. A TOC analyzer provides a precise and reliable method for quantifying the amount of organic carbon present within a sample. These instruments typically utilize combustion techniques to convert organic matter into carbon dioxide, which is then measured using an infrared detector. The results are expressed as milligrams of carbon per liter (mgC/L) or other suitable units. TOC analyzers offer various advantages over traditional methods, including their speed, accuracy, and ability to handle a wide range of sample types.
Choosing the Right TOC Analyzer: Portable vs. Benchtop Choices
When it comes to selecting a TOC analyzer for your analytical needs, you'll need to weigh the pros and cons of both portable and benchtop instruments. Portable TOC analyzers offer the benefit of mobility, allowing you to conduct measurements in different locations without being tethered to a fixed place. Benchtop TOC analyzers, on the other hand, are intended for stationary use in a laboratory setting and typically offer higher resolution. They often feature sophisticated capabilities and can handle higher volume sample sizes. Ultimately, the best choice depends on your unique requirements and workflow.
